Reliability-Aware VNF Placement Using a Probability-Based Approach

被引:15
|
作者
Wu, Yunyi [1 ]
Zheng, Weichang [1 ]
Zhang, Yongbing [1 ]
Li, Jie [2 ]
机构
[1] Univ Tsukuba, Grad Sch Syst & Informat Engn, Tsukuba, Ibaraki 3058577, Japan
[2] Shanghai Jiao Tong Univ, Dept Comp Sci & Engn, Shanghai 200240, Peoples R China
关键词
Delays; Reliability; Hardware; Resource management; Genetic algorithms; Virtualization; Heuristic algorithms; Network function virtualization; probability-based algorithm; VNF forwarding graph; reliability; resource allocation; profit maximization; end-to-end delay requirement; ALGORITHM; CLOUD;
D O I
10.1109/TNSM.2021.3093199
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Network function virtualization (NFV) is a new network architecture concept that simplifies the deployment of network services and improves service management. However, it is challenging for a network service provider (NSP) to decide where to place virtual network functions (VNFs). Most previous studies have considered only single-chain services, wherein the VNFs for a request are executed in sequence. In contrast to previous approaches, we consider more general and practical situations in which the VNFs of a request can be executed in parallel and are represented as a forwarding graph. Our objective is to maximize the profits earned by providing network services while satisfying the delay requirements of requests. We formulate the VNF placement problem as an integer linear programming (ILP) problem. Due to the complexity of this problem, we propose a probability-based approach called PBP, in which the placements of the VNFs are determined based on their probabilities of contributing to the profit. Furthermore, we propose a heuristic reliability-aware algorithm to guarantee service reliability, in which each VNF of a request is assigned a backup that can be shared with other requests. Simulation experiments show that PBP achieves a much shorter computation time than previous algorithms while earning higher profit, and furthermore, our reliability-aware algorithm provides the same reliability as a previous algorithm while yielding much higher profit.
引用
收藏
页码:2478 / 2491
页数:14
相关论文
共 50 条
  • [1] Joint Reliability-Aware and Cost Efficient Path Allocation and VNF Placement using Sharing Scheme
    Abolfazl Ghazizadeh
    Behzad Akbari
    Mohammad M. Tajiki
    Journal of Network and Systems Management, 2022, 30
  • [2] Joint Reliability-Aware and Cost Efficient Path AllocationFig and VNF Placement using Sharing Scheme
    Ghazizadeh, Abolfazl
    Akbari, Behzad
    Tajiki, Mohammad M.
    JOURNAL OF NETWORK AND SYSTEMS MANAGEMENT, 2022, 30 (01)
  • [3] Correction to: Joint Reliability-Aware and Cost Efficient Path Allocation and VNF Placement using Sharing Scheme
    Abolfazl Ghazizadeh
    Behzad Akbari
    Mohammad M. Tajiki
    Journal of Network and Systems Management, 2022, 30
  • [4] Joint Reliability-Aware and Cost Efficient Path Allocation and VNF Placement using Sharing Scheme (vol 30, 5, 2022)
    Ghazizadeh, Abolfazl
    Akbari, Behzad
    Tajiki, Mohammad M.
    JOURNAL OF NETWORK AND SYSTEMS MANAGEMENT, 2022, 30 (02)
  • [5] Joint Latency and Reliability-Aware Controller Placement
    Rasol, Kurdman Abdulrahman Rasol
    Domingo-Pascual, Jordi
    35TH INTERNATIONAL CONFERENCE ON INFORMATION NETWORKING (ICOIN 2021), 2021, : 197 - 202
  • [6] Reliability-Aware Data Placement for Heterogeneous Memory Architecture
    Gupta, Manish
    Sridharan, Vilas
    Roberts, David
    Prodromou, Andreas
    Venkat, Ashish
    Tullsen, Dean
    Gupta, Rajesh
    2018 24TH IEEE INTERNATIONAL SYMPOSIUM ON HIGH PERFORMANCE COMPUTER ARCHITECTURE (HPCA), 2018, : 583 - 595
  • [7] Reliability-Aware Placement and Fault Tolerant Reconfiguration in FPGAs
    Zhao, Lei
    Wang, Zulin
    Yang, Lan
    PROCEEDINGS OF 2012 IEEE 14TH INTERNATIONAL CONFERENCE ON COMMUNICATION TECHNOLOGY, 2012, : 541 - 545
  • [8] Reliability-Aware VNF Provisioning in Homogeneous and Heterogeneous Multi-access Edge Computing
    Liu, Haolin
    Tan, Zehang
    Li, Zhetao
    Long, Saiqin
    Tian, Shujuan
    Li, Xiaoshan
    ALGORITHMS AND ARCHITECTURES FOR PARALLEL PROCESSING, ICA3PP 2023, PT II, 2024, 14488 : 147 - 167
  • [9] Reliability-aware Controller Placement for Software-Defined Networks
    Hu, Yannan
    Wang Wendong
    Xiangyang Gong
    Que, Xirong
    Cheng Shiduan
    2013 IFIP/IEEE INTERNATIONAL SYMPOSIUM ON INTEGRATED NETWORK MANAGEMENT (IM 2013), 2013, : 672 - 675
  • [10] Reliability-aware virtual network function placement in carrier networks
    Fang, Lang
    Zhang, Xiaoning
    Sood, Keshav
    Wang, Yunqing
    Yu, Shui
    J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2020, 154 (154)